AC Milan unrest grows as fan protests target management amid Champions League push

Il Quotidiano Sportivo headlines this morning about Milan:

"Fourth-place crossroads. But the revolution has already begun."

The Milan squad, which has been in training camp at Milanello since yesterday, is fighting for qualification for next season’s Champions League, but in the meantime yet another club overhaul appears to have already started.

The first to pay the price will be Igli Tare, who will definitely leave the club at the end of the season. But his may not be the only departure.

Meanwhile, fan protests against the club’s management and now also the team continue. Yesterday, the Curva Sud Milano displayed two banners, one outside Casa Milan and one outside Milanello. The first reads "Furlani go away", while the second states "An unworthy club cannot be an excuse for missing out on Champions League qualification."
